> Dear friends, I have an issue with special characters. Think of cyrillic cahracters, but also the Norsk "oe" These sometimes occurr in filenames that I read into a MsAccess table. In The msaccess code (via "Add watch" ) these are shown as Question marks (?) but I am not sure that they are really stored as a question mark. If I search for a "?" in a string you obviously do not find it ..
> Anyway, I get in trouble with processing these filenames further in my program. I can think of two things for a solution: setting some windows option (I mostly use Win7) that improves the handling of special characters, or to set some MSaccess option that I do not know. I use Msaccess 2010 and 2003, I both seem to have the problem. Anybody any Clue?
